What Makes AA Batteries Leak Proof?

Advanced electrolyte formulations are crafted to minimize chemical reactions that can produce gas, which is a common cause of leakage. These formulations are engineered to maintain their integrity even under prolonged use.

Pressure relief valves serve an essential role by allowing gases to escape without causing the battery casing to burst, thereby preventing leakage. This feature is particularly important for rechargeable batteries that may experience gas buildup during charging cycles.

A long shelf life typically correlates with a battery’s ability to stay leak-proof, as manufacturers often design these batteries to resist degradation over time. This ensures that they can be stored for extended periods without the risk of leaks when finally put to use.

How Can I Choose the Best Leak Proof AA Batteries for My Devices?

When selecting the best leak-proof AA batteries for your devices, consider the following factors:

  • Battery Type: Different types of AA batteries, such as alkaline, lithium, and rechargeable, offer varying performance and longevity.
  • Leak-Proof Technology: Look for batteries that feature advanced leak-proof technology to ensure they can withstand various conditions without leaking.
  • Brand Reputation: Choose batteries from reputable brands known for quality and reliability, as this can impact performance and safety.
  • Usage Requirements: Assess the power needs of your devices, as some may perform better with specific battery types or brands.
  • Storage Life: Consider the shelf life of the batteries, as longer-lasting batteries are ideal for devices that may sit unused for extended periods.

Battery Type: Alkaline batteries are common and generally affordable, but they may leak over time, especially when depleted. Lithium batteries provide a longer shelf life and perform well in extreme temperatures, making them a great choice for high-drain devices. Rechargeable options, such as NiMH batteries, can be more economical in the long run and are environmentally friendly.

Leak-Proof Technology: Many modern batteries incorporate leak-proof designs, often utilizing specialized seals and materials that resist corrosion and prevent leakage. Look for labels that indicate a battery’s leak resistance and any industry certifications that demonstrate rigorous testing. The effectiveness of these technologies can vary, so reading user reviews can provide insights into real-world performance.

Brand Reputation: Well-established brands like Energizer, Duracell, and Panasonic are typically more trustworthy due to their commitment to quality and extensive testing. These brands often have a history of producing reliable batteries and may offer warranties or guarantees for added peace of mind. Researching customer feedback can also help in assessing the reliability of lesser-known brands.

Usage Requirements: Different devices may require specific battery types for optimal performance. High-drain devices, such as digital cameras or gaming controllers, may benefit more from lithium batteries, whereas low-drain devices like clocks or remote controls can work well with alkaline batteries. Understanding your device’s power requirements can help you select the most suitable battery type.

Storage Life: The shelf life of batteries is crucial, especially for emergency devices or those not used regularly. Lithium batteries typically have a longer shelf life compared to alkaline batteries, making them ideal for long-term storage. Always check the expiration date on the package, and choose batteries that will remain effective for the duration you anticipate needing them.
